About N-[(6-methyl-1H-benzimidazol-2-yl)methyl]-5,6,7,8-tetrahydroquinoline-3-carboxamide
N-[(6-methyl-1H-benzimidazol-2-yl)methyl]-5,6,7,8-tetrahydroquinoline-3-carboxamide (PubChem CID 131937652) has the molecular formula C19H20N4O
and a molecular weight of 320.40 g/mol. Its IUPAC name is N-[(6-methyl-1H-benzimidazol-2-yl)methyl]-5,6,7,8-tetrahydroquinoline-3-carboxamide.

What is the SMILES notation for N-[(6-methyl-1H-benzimidazol-2-yl)methyl]-5,6,7,8-tetrahydroquinoline-3-carboxamide?
The canonical SMILES for N-[(6-methyl-1H-benzimidazol-2-yl)methyl]-5,6,7,8-tetrahydroquinoline-3-carboxamide is Cc1ccc2nc(CNC(=O)c3cnc4c(c3)CCCC4)[nH]c2c1.
What is the InChIKey of N-[(6-methyl-1H-benzimidazol-2-yl)methyl]-5,6,7,8-tetrahydroquinoline-3-carboxamide?
The InChIKey is QELJSSBTTVTMSB-UHFFFAOYSA-N. The full InChI is InChI=1S/C19H20N4O/c1-12-6-7-16-17(8-12)23-18(22-16)11-21-19(24)14-9-13-4-2-3-5-15(13)20-10-14/h6-10H,2-5,11H2,1H3,(H,21,24)(H,22,23).
What are the key properties of N-[(6-methyl-1H-benzimidazol-2-yl)methyl]-5,6,7,8-tetrahydroquinoline-3-carboxamide?
N-[(6-methyl-1H-benzimidazol-2-yl)methyl]-5,6,7,8-tetrahydroquinoline-3-carboxamide has a molecular weight of 320.40 g/mol, XLogP of 3.08, 3 rotatable bonds, 2 hydrogen bond donors, and 3 hydrogen bond acceptors.
